The National Salaries Incomes and Wages Commission (NSIWC) says it has begun plans to review the national minimum wage. This was disclosed in a statement by the NSIWC’s Head of Public Affairs, Mr Emmanuel Njoku, on Sunday in Abuja. He disclosed part of the process to review the minimum wage, which would be due in 2024, is that the commission had held a series of meetings and training towards nationwide monitoring of the Minimum Wage Act 2019.
